Tips for your new year’s resolutions

resolutions1. Refine your goal.

One common stumbling block is setting an unrealistic goal, so this technique helps you commit to one that's actually achievable.

2. Shift your mindset.

There's a strong link between optimism and healthy behaviors. Practicing optimism may make you better at it — and help you reach your goals.

3. Find a buddy or a group.

If you aim to eat better or drink less, your chances of success are higher if the people around you are on board too. We are social creatures and tend to mirror the behaviors of those closest to us, even if we don't realize it.

4. Make small habit changes.

Our daily habits shape our health a lot more than we might realize. The science shows our lifestyle choices matter a lot, and these habits are tied to a reduced risk of everything from heart disease to dementia: good sleep, eating well, staying active, limiting alcohol, cutting back on sedentary screen time and cultivating friendships and social connections.

5. Say no to more things in 2024.

Time is our most precious resource. To make time for something new, you've got to stop doing something else.
